Our Market & Organisation: Roper Rhodes are a supplier of bathroom products with an excellent reputation of over 40 years.

Our turnover for FY25 was £95m+ and this continues to grow.

We are leaders in the bathroom furniture market with a share of around 33% of the total UK market and are also highly innovative with a vitality rate of approx. 34%.

The company employs 200+ people across our Bath office/Bristol warehouse.

Our customers include major national retailers, national/regional builder’s merchants and a nationwide network of independent bathroom retailers.

Products are manufactured to our own in-house designs from sources all over the world.

We have a portfolio of three in-house brands as follows: Roper Rhodes (https://www. roperrhodes. co. uk/), Trade Solutions (https://tradesolutions. roperrhodes. co. uk/), Tavistock (https://www. tavistock-bathrooms. co. uk/), R2 (https://www. r2bathrooms. co. uk/).

In addition to this we also produce bathroom products and imagery and content assets for several retailers under their own brand label.

The role: You will join a highly creative and fast-moving internal studio producing materials vital to the success of our marketing to customers and consumers alike.

Your skills will be used to produce brochures, POS, adverts and packaging.

We’re looking for a self‑starter who can work independently and is willing to work at a consistently fast pace to keep up with the demanding schedule.

We are looking for a detail‑focused Junior Artworker to work alongside our Graphic Designers and Artworkers.

This role focuses on the accurate production of print and digital artwork across a wide range of marketing materials and is ideal for someone who enjoys technical artwork production, has strong attention to detail and is interested in developing a long‑term career in artwork and creative production.

Responsibilities

  • Accurately produce print‑ready and digital artwork using existing design templates for catalogues, brochures, flyers, point of sale, labels, packaging, advertisements and event materials
  • Ensure all artwork adheres to brand guidelines and maintains consistency across all channels and platforms
  • Prepare and manage artwork files for print and digital production, ensuring technical accuracy, quality control, version control and consistent file naming
  • Implement and manage artwork amendments throughout all stages of the approval and sign‑off process
  • Produce brochures and catalogues using the database publishing solution Easy Catalog
  • Collaborate with Graphic Designers, the Head of Creative Studio, NPD and the Marketing team to deliver projects to brief and deadline
  • Liaise with suppliers and printers to supply accurate print‑ready artwork files
  • Carry out image retouching, including lifestyle roomsets and product cut‑outs
  • Source, update and organise product imagery within the photo library and Digital Asset Management (DAM) system via the PIM platform
  • Attend selected internal review workshops to understand how artwork production supports the overall brand and campaign execution
  • Ensure project status and tasks are kept up to date within project management software (Wrike)
